摘要
An algorithm for an automated processing of holographic interferograms of Kh18N9-n steel cylindrical shells in a three-hologram two-exposure experiment on studying displacements is discussed. The procedure it possible to formalize the process of selection of the type of a nonlinear mathematical model and to speed up subsequent calculations. The accuracy of the interpretation of holographic interferograms by this procedure is analyzed using as an example the results of an axial compression test of a cylindrical shell with a non-flat end face. The results obtained by the proposed procedure and by conventional methods are shown to be in fair agreement.
